How Wattios Relates to Power and Energy

To fully grasp wattios, it is important to understand the relationship between power and energy. Power measures how quickly energy is used, while energy represents the total amount of work done over time. For instance, running a device for a longer period consumes more energy, even if the power rating remains the same.
